linux服务器配置建站教程视频,Linux服务器配置建站教程,从基础到实战,轻松搭建个人网站
- 综合资讯
- 2024-12-22 14:24:33
- 1

本教程视频涵盖Linux服务器建站全过程,从基础知识到实战操作,助您轻松搭建个人网站。...
本教程视频涵盖Linux服务器建站全过程,从基础知识到实战操作,助您轻松搭建个人网站。
随着互联网的普及,越来越多的个人和企业选择搭建自己的网站,Linux服务器因其稳定性、安全性、灵活性等优点,成为搭建网站的首选平台,本文将为您详细讲解Linux服务器配置建站的步骤,帮助您轻松搭建个人网站。
准备工作
1、服务器:一台Linux服务器,推荐使用CentOS、Ubuntu等发行版。
2、虚拟主机:如果您没有服务器,可以选择购买虚拟主机。
3、网络环境:确保您的网络环境可以正常访问互联网。
4、域名:购买一个域名,用于访问您的网站。
5、网络工具:Git、Sublime Text、FileZilla等。
服务器配置
1、登录服务器
使用SSH客户端连接到您的服务器,输入用户名和密码登录。
2、更新系统
在服务器上执行以下命令,更新系统软件包:
sudo yum update
3、安装Apache
Apache是一款流行的开源Web服务器软件,用于搭建网站,在服务器上执行以下命令,安装Apache:
sudo yum install httpd
安装完成后,启动Apache服务:
sudo systemctl start httpd
将Apache服务设置为开机自启:
sudo systemctl enable httpd
4、安装MySQL
MySQL是一款流行的开源关系型数据库管理系统,用于存储网站数据,在服务器上执行以下命令,安装MySQL:
sudo yum install mariadb-server mariadb
安装完成后,启动MySQL服务:
sudo systemctl start mariadb
将MySQL服务设置为开机自启:
sudo systemctl enable mariadb
5、安装PHP
PHP是一种流行的服务器端脚本语言,用于开发动态网站,在服务器上执行以下命令,安装PHP:
sudo yum install php php-mysql
安装完成后,重启Apache服务,使PHP生效:
sudo systemctl restart httpd
网站搭建
1、域名解析
将您购买的域名解析到服务器的公网IP地址。
2、上传网站文件
使用FTP客户端或Git工具,将网站文件上传到服务器的指定目录,如/var/www/html/
。
3、配置数据库
登录MySQL,创建数据库和用户,授权用户权限。
登录MySQL mysql -u root -p 创建数据库 CREATE DATABASE your_database; 创建用户 CREATE USER 'your_username'@'localhost' IDENTIFIED BY 'your_password'; 授权用户权限 GRANT ALL PRIVILEGES ON your_database.* TO 'your_username'@'localhost'; 刷新权限 FLUSH PRIVILEGES; 退出MySQL EXIT;
4、配置网站文件
根据您的网站类型,配置网站文件,使用WordPress搭建博客,需要将WordPress安装包上传到服务器,解压并配置数据库连接。
5、访问网站
在浏览器中输入您的域名,即可访问网站。
通过以上步骤,您已经成功在Linux服务器上搭建了一个个人网站,在实际应用中,您可以根据需求添加更多功能,如SEO优化、安全防护等,祝您网站运营顺利!
本文链接:https://www.zhitaoyun.cn/1722442.html
发表评论